Last week, AVweb asked (totally anonymously) if our readers had ever taken a drink of alcohol within the eight-hour window before a flight.
Much to our relief, 90% of respondents said no. (So much for our big advertising contract with Anheuser-Busch.)
The remaining 10% were split evenly among our other possible answers:
I'm sure I've had a sip within the eight-hour window. (3%)
The rule is about being impaired - and I've never flown while impaired, eight-hour rule notwithstanding. (4%)
At the time, I didn't think so - but in hindsight, I may have made a mistake. (3%)
